Kia has enhanced the appeal of its bestselling midsize SUV for Indian customers with the introduction of new GTX(O) and X-Line(O) trims. Prices for the new variants, available in petrol and diesel engine options start from ₹21.57 lakh (ex-showroom).
New Top Variant Price of Kia Seltos in India:
The top-of-the-Seltos-lineup Kia Seltos GTX(O) and X-Line(O) variants have been added. Ex-showroom, the starting price of both variants is ₹21.57 lakh according to their engine and transmission choice. The variants that focus on premium styling, modern technology and the latest safety equipment are aimed at consumers.
The launch only furthers Kia’s strengthening position in the competitive midsize SUV segment, where the Seltos squares off against rivals like the Hyundai Creta, Maruti Suzuki Grand Vitara, Toyota Hyryder, Honda Elevate and MG Astor.

Advanced Safety Features:
A larger and better feature of the Kia Seltos new top variant is the enhanced safety package. Kia has loaded the GTX(O) and X-Line(O) with a bigger Level 2 Advanced Driver Assistance System (ADAS); safety has never been better in this SUV.
The advanced safety features include:
- Adaptive Cruise Control
- Lane Keep Assist
- Lane Following Assist
- Forward Collision Avoidance Assist
- Blind Spot Collision Warning
- Rear Cross-Traffic Collision Avoidance
- Driver Attention Warning
- High Beam Assist
- 360-degree camera
- Front and rear parking sensors
The SUV also receives six airbags, Electronic Stability Control (ESC), Hill Start Assist, ABS with EBD, a tire pressure monitoring system and all-wheel disc brakes besides ADAS.
Engine Options Remain Powerful:
The new Kia Seltos top-spec variant continues to provide options, allowing buyers to choose the powertrain based on their driving needs. Customers can choose between the following:
1.5-litre Turbo Petrol Engine
- Powerful and responsive performance
- 7-speed dual-clutch transmission (DCT) available
1.5-liter diesel engine
- Strong low-end torque
- Comes With: 6-speed Automatic Transmission
The two engine types are a quality combination of performance with sufficient fuel efficiency and smooth driving characteristics. Wherever you go with it too, whether in stop-start traffic as in town or at a steady pace on the motorway it’ll feel comfy and composed.
